Boris Solomonovich Aronson
Ukranian/American, 1898-1980
The Devil from Day and Night
Signed B. Aronson (lr); inscribed ONE OF THE DEVILS / DAY AND NIGHT on the reverse
Watercolor and gouache on paper
17 1/2 x 13 inches
Exhibited:
London, The Barbican Art Gallery, Chagall to Kitaj: Jewish Experience in the Art of the Twentieth Century, Oct. 10, 1990-Jan. 6, 1991, cat. no. 38.
C
Condition Report: A few tiny spots of surface staining. Pinholes in the four corners.
